IR Data
Information obtained from infrared spectroscopy that shows how a molecule absorbs infrared light, used to determine molecular structure.
Aldehyde
Organic compounds characterized by a carbonyl group (C=O) bonded to at least one hydrogen atom, known for their reactivity and widespread use in organic synthesis.
Ketone
Organic compounds characterized by the presence of a carbonyl group (C=O) connected to two carbon atoms within the molecular structure, not at the end as in aldehydes.
Carbon NMR
A spectroscopic technique that utilizes nuclear magnetic resonance to study and identify the carbon atoms within an organic molecule.
